Pesticides and herbicides can kill a variety of beneficial insects, such as bees and butterflies. This can lead to a loss of pollination and the spread of disease in gardens. It is therefore preferable to avoid using these chemicals altogether, and instead rely on natural methods such as planting companion plants that attract beneficial insects.
